Effects of higher abstraction level driving information in a high-speed train interface: Cognitive modelling and experimental evaluation

Last updated on 01 September 2014 2:29
The paper examined effects of higher abstraction level driving information in a high-speed train interface, in terms of operator’s performance in various human characteristics during train operations in a normal condition. For this purpose, an experimental study was performed with four train operators as subjects as well as applying...
